Transforming Supply Chains With Unified Data

Article from MHI Solutions Magazine

Supply chain executives are bullish on the ability of artificial intelligence (AI) to streamline operations and improve decision-making, but to fully unlock the power of AI, companies need to put a laser focus on their data.

It has been said that data is the lifeblood of AI, as it fuels the ability of AI systems to learn, adapt and make informed decisions. With unified data—the integration and consolidation of data from sources throughout the supply chain—companies can seize new revenue-boosting opportunities and improve key performance metrics. At present, however, most warehouses, distribution centers and manufacturing plants are struggling to achieve end-toend supply chain visibility, limiting their strategic options.

Those findings are from research papers published separately this year by InterSystems and MHI member Blue Yonder. The companies surveyed supply chain executives from around the world and found that most lack access to real-time information that could inform their decision-making…
